For many who venture out into the wild, a great debate has been brewing over the use of electronic navigation equipment. Many hardcore outdoors people swear by the compass and map and shun those who use electronic navigation equipment to get around the wilderness. For many people who do not have a lot of experience in navigating the outdoors, or those who have a generally poor sense of direction, an electronic navigation aid can be a great way to ensure that your camping adventure doesn’t turn into a camping nightmare.

Many global positioning system receivers come equipped today with topographical and other outdoor data that can be of great use to the novice and experienced explorer who wants to venture into nature without the risk of venturing too far away from the campsite. GPS technology allows a person to pinpoint sites they may want to venture to, as well as their place of camping, to ease the need to navigate too blindly around an area. Many people will use GPS as a great way to find new sites around them as well, enhancing the use of this technology to get around the great outdoors.
